Progress of Revenue Deptt reviewed at Bandipora
FacebookTwitterWhatsapp

BANDIPORA, JULY 26: In order to resolve revenue related matters more efficiently in a time bound manner, meeting of the revenue officers, inducing tehsildars, Naib Tehsildars, Girdawars and Patwaris was held here today with Assistant Commissioner Revenue (ACR) Bandipora Hameeda Akhter in chair.

Various issues relating removal of encroachments on Kahcharai, State land, pattern of working, behavior with public, performance in Jambandi and Khasra-Girdawaris conduct of PGP Camps, action taken under PSGA, and RTI cases were discussed threadbare in the meeting.

Speaking on the occasion, the ACR impressed upon the officers to gear up their field staff and ensure quick disposal of revenue matters. She asked the participants to furnish the list of details in respect of main issues, demands/requirements regarding staff strength of department, infrastructure, stationary, machinery, cooperation of other departments etc. so that a policy can be framed to resolve these issues.

The ACR directed the Tehsildars to submit report about the functioning of the department to Deputy Commissioner’s office on monthly basis. She asked the participants to work with more dedication for benefit of the society, adding that the people have many expectations from the administration.
